Divide.(48w³ 36w²−27w)÷(3w)

Final answer:

To divide the expression (48w³ 36w²−27w) by 3w, divide each term in the expression separately: 48w³ ÷ 3w = 16w², 36w² ÷ 3w = 12w, and -27w ÷ 3w = -9. The final result is 16w² + 12w - 9.

Step-by-step explanation:

To divide the expression (48w³ 36w²−27w) by 3w, we can divide each term in the expression separately. Let's go step by step:

  1. Divide 48w³ by 3w: 48w³ ÷ 3w = 16w²
  2. Divide 36w² by 3w: 36w² ÷ 3w = 12w
  3. Divide -27w by 3w: -27w ÷ 3w = -9

Putting it all together, we have (48w³ 36w²−27w) ÷ (3w) = 16w² + 12w - 9.
